About KRISHNA Heart & Super Specialty Institute

KRISHNA Heart & Super Specialty Institute is a leading cardiac and multi-specialty hospital located at 319 Green City, Ghuma, Ahmedabad 380058, Gujarat. Positioned in the rapidly developing south-west Ahmedabad corridor near SG Highway, the institute was established with a mission to provide high-quality, affordable medical services to patients from Ahmedabad, Gujarat, and beyond, eliminating the need to travel to metropolitan centres for advanced cardiac and surgical care.

The institute has built a strong reputation in Gujarat for delivering advanced cardiac interventions, joint replacement surgery, cancer surgery, and neurosurgical procedures. It operates a Philips H5000 Swing Arm Cardiac Cath Lab — a state-of-the-art imaging platform for cardiac catheterization and interventional procedures — which has supported high-quality cardiac diagnosis and treatment for the region's patient population. The institute's comprehensive approach to cardiac care, combining preventive cardiology, interventional procedures, and cardiac surgery in one facility, has made it a trusted destination for patients from Ahmedabad's suburban areas, Gujarat's tier-2 cities, and the Gujarati community seeking quality care at an affordable cost. The institute is supported by experienced cardiologists, orthopaedic surgeons, oncological surgeons, neurosurgeons, and related specialty physicians.

Medical Specialties & Services

KRISHNA Heart & Super Specialty Institute provides comprehensive care across cardiac and multi-specialty disciplines. Cardiology services cover diagnostic coronary angiography, interventional cardiology (angioplasty and stenting), electrophysiology, echocardiography (2D, M-mode, Doppler), stress testing, Holter monitoring, and preventive cardiology. Cardiac surgery includes co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G), valve repair and replacement, congenital heart defect surgery, and pericardial procedures.

Beyond cardiac care, the institute offers orthopaedic surgery including knee and hip replacement, fracture care, and arthroscopy; oncology surgical services for common cancers including head and neck, breast, gastrointestinal, and gynaecological cancers; neurosurgery for brain tumours and spine conditions; general surgery with laparoscopic capabilities; gynaecology and obstetrics; paediatrics and neonatology; nephrology and dialysis for kidney disease; emergency medicine and critical care; and comprehensive diagnostic services. This breadth of specialty coverage ensures that patients from Ghuma and the surrounding Ahmedabad suburbs can receive comprehensive tertiary care close to home.

Facilities & Infrastructure

KRISHNA Heart & Super Specialty Institute is equipped with a range of modern clinical and diagnostic facilities. The cardiac catheterization laboratory houses the Philips H5000 Swing Arm Cardiac Cath Lab — a high-performance imaging system that supports both diagnostic coronary angiography and complex interventional cardiology procedures with excellent image quality and minimal radiation. This is complemented by echocardiography and colour Doppler units, 12-lead ECG, Holter monitoring, and treadmill stress testing for non-invasive cardiac assessment.

The institute has dedicated operation theatres for cardiac surgery, orthopaedic procedures, and general/oncological surgery, all maintained with appropriate infection control standards. Critical care is supported by a cardiac care unit (CCU), post-operative cardiac recovery, and an ICU for medical and surgical emergencies. A neonatal care unit serves high-risk newborns. Diagnostic imaging includes digital X-ray, ultrasound, and CT capabilities. The in-house clinical laboratory provides haematology, biochemistry, microbiology, and histopathology services. A 24-hour emergency department with trained cardiac emergency staff handles acute presentations including heart attacks, strokes, and trauma.

International Patient Services

KRISHNA Heart & Super Specialty Institute in Ahmedabad serves patients from the Gujarati diaspora — one of India's largest overseas communities, with significant populations in the UK, USA, Canada, East Africa, and the UAE. Many NRIs with roots in Gujarat prefer to receive specialist cardiac and orthopaedic care in Ahmedabad, combining medical treatment with family visits in Gujarat.

Ahmedabad's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el International Airport (AMD) operates direct international flights to the UK, UAE, USA, and other destinations, providing excellent connectivity for the diaspora community. The hospital's Ghuma location in south-west Ahmedabad is approximately 25–30 km from the international airport terminal. The institute can be contacted via +91 2717 230877-81 or info@krishnaheart.org for appointment scheduling, treatment cost enquiries, and pre-visit specialist consultations. English and Gujarati are spoken by clinical and administrative staff, ensuring comfortable communication for patients from Gujarat's diaspora communities worldwide.

International Patient Safety Checklist in India

Use this checklist before booking treatment abroad. Verifying these items helps protect your health, finances, and travel plans.

  • Verify hospital accreditation (JCI, NABH, or equivalent)
  • Confirm surgeon credentials and experience with your specific procedure
  • Request detailed cost estimate including all fees
  • Check if the hospital offers international patient services
  • Verify language support for consultations and medical records
  • Confirm insurance acceptance or payment options
  • Research visa requirements and medical visa availability
  • Plan adequate recovery time before return travel
  • Arrange airport transfer and accommodation near hospital
  • Request copies of all medical records and discharge summaries
  • Clarify follow-up care arrangements in your home country
  • Get a second opinion before committing to treatment abroad
